Many skiers from the BlackJack Ski Club attended the Teck BC Cup races in Kelowna last week. Every team member skied hard and our racers forced many close results.

The Saturday race was a Classic technique, sprint race with distances varying according to age.      Black Jack’s Julien Locke seized first in the 1.2-km Junior Men’s group while Hannah Schleppe finished second in the 250-metre Bantam Girls category.

In Midget Boys Remi Drolet claimed second overall and first in his age group for the 400-m.

Daniel Merlo skied to third place in the 600-m Juvenile Boys, and Nicole Perrin was second in the 1.2 km Junior Women’s group and

The Sunday race was an Interval Start, Skate technique, distance race.

Locke skied to a first place finish again in the Junior Men’s 10-km race, while Perrin also repeated her second place standing in the Junior Women’s 7-km category.

Merlo skied to a first place finish in the 7-K Juvenile Boys, while Drolet finished fifth overall and third in his age group in the 4-km event. Abby McLean skied to a third-place finish in her age group in the 1.5 km PeeWee girls.
